Depending on your state's licensure legislations and your insurance policy coverage, you might be covered to see a therapist who lives out-of-state, as long as that supplier is licensed in the state where you live. Contact your insurance provider. If you've tired your in-network options, you may want to take into consideration paying out-of-pocket.The full cost of a fifty-minute therapy session with a therapist secretive practice is normally in between $100 and $200 or greater, depending upon your area. App-based therapy carriers are on the lower end of out-of-pocket choices. The popular application BetterHelp deals subscriptions from $60-$90 per week, depending upon your place.
If you're getting cost-free care, Nguyen notes, you still have a say when it concerns selecting a specialist. Request details concerning the various companies readily available and select the one that seems like the very best fit. If you are utilized, an additional cost-free alternative worth exploring is if your workplace provides an EAP, or employee help program.

On the various other hand, Lynn Bufka says that if a therapist does not disclose much either in their web visibility or in discussion with a client that's a reputable expert selection not a warning.

While it can be meaningful to deal with a specialist from a similar history, Nguyen advises prioritizing matching objectives over race or ethnic group in your search specifically since the need for therapy is so high right now.
